the aliens... as you and other people think the four strangers are... in my opinion, those are the "4 Living Creatures" the bible talks about that guards Heaven... when they taking the kids up in the air, you can notice they are not the only ones that have been taken from Earth, but there are others. Now... the movie doesn't shows us if its only kids or adults & kids.... They have been "raptured" from the destruction just like in Revelations and other books in the bible talks about.... when they are in the new place, and you can see the Tree of Life in the middle of it... some people think it is Eden where Adam & Eve were in the beginning of creation, it is not true. In Revelations it talks about that God makes everything new, and after He destroys the Earth, there will be a new Jerusalem where the "saved", "His people" will be, and the Tree of Life will also be in that "New Jerusalem"... also notice something else... the kids are not wearing their clothes that they were taken with... they are wearing a white clothing, which is also in the Bible, it talks that God will clothe His people with white clothing.... another thing, you might ask, what about the black rocks?... those rocks, I'm pretty sure it is not in the bible, they do talk about that God will give us new names written on a white rock... But anyways, those rocks were only given to the "saved". About the voices, I think that's just something the director made up to make the movie look more interesting.
